How much do finance int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for finance intern in Oak Ridge, TN is $18.98,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.30 and $21.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a finance intern do?

A Finance Intern typically supports the finance department of an organization by assisting with tasks such as financial analysis, preparing reports, data entry, and conducting research on financial trends. They may also help with budgeting, auditing, and invoice processing. The internship provides hands-on experience with financial software and tools, helping interns understand key financial concepts and practices. This role is ideal for students or recent graduates looking to gain practical experience and insight into the finance industry.

What does a finance intern do?

The job of a finance intern is to support the organization while learning about a career in finance. Finance interns gain practical experience in the constantly-growing field of finance. Regular duties and responsibilities for finance interns include generating and analyzing reports, taking notes during meetings, preparing statements, entering data, and assisting with audits. A finance intern might also complete administrative work while observing different aspects of accounting, portfolio management, financial reporting, or banking.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a finance int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Finance Intern, you need a solid grasp of financial principles, strong analytical abilities, and coursework in finance or accounting. Familiarity with Microsoft Excel, financial modeling tools, and sometimes accounting software like QuickBooks is commonly expected. Attention to detail, communication skills, and a proactive attitude help interns contribute meaningfully and learn quickly in a fast-paced environment. These skills enable effective support of finance teams, accurate data analysis, and a strong foundation for future growth in the finance field.

What types of projects and tasks can a finance intern expect to work on during their internship?

As a Finance Intern, you can expect to support various projects such as assisting with financial reporting, analyzing data to prepare budget forecasts, and helping with account reconciliations. Interns often work closely with finance professionals to learn about expense tracking, invoice processing, and the preparation of financial presentations for internal meetings. You'll also gain experience using financial software and may be involved in cross-departmental collaboration, which helps build both technical and communication skills. These tasks provide valuable exposure to the financial operations of a business and can serve as a strong foundation for a future career in finance.

What is the difference between Finance Intern vs Financial Analyst?

AspectFinance InternFinancial Analyst
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ing or recent graduate in finance, accounting, or related fieldBachelor's degree in finance, accounting, or economics; often requires relevant certifications
Work EnvironmentInternship programs, entry-level tasks, supervisedFull-time, professional setting, analytical and reporting responsibilities
Employer & Industry UsageInternships offered by banks, corporations, financial firmsFinancial institutions, corporations, investment firms
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level finance roles, internship opportunitiesCareer progression, job responsibilities, salary expectations

In summary, a Finance Intern is an entry-level position designed for students or recent graduates gaining initial industry experience, often part-time or temporary. A Financial Analyst is a full-time professional role involving detailed financial analysis, reporting, and decision support, requiring more experience and credentials.

Job description

POSITION SUMMARY

The Intern is responsible for learning from, and working with, the Inventory, Medical Education, and Sales teams to build a strong foundation for medical device sales. The Intern will spend much of their time working with the inventory team in the local warehouse, and assisting with labs at the direction of the Medical Education Manager

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ES 

Essential functions include but are not limited to the following:

  • Primarily responsible for learning the ins and outs of the medical device sales industry by becoming immersed in the Arthrex and Smoky Mountain Surgical “why”
  • Represent Smoky Mountain Surgical, an independent agency authorized to sell Arthrex products, by working with our representatives and helping them better serve our customers. Arthrex is a world-class leader in the orthopedic industry.
  • Build understanding of trays and implants by assisting the inventory team in building and filling trays, stocking, and ordering inventory, and learning how the Redspot Inventory Management System works.
  • Be willing and available to deliver trays and implants to hospitals, surgery centers, and storage units when necessary.
  • Assist Medical Education team in setting up and cleaning up local labs.
  • Attend local labs, when possible, to gain understanding of procedures and surgeon relationships.
  • Be willing to work on projects at the direction of the Inventory and/or MedEd Team. 

QUALIFICATIONS / REQUIREMENTS

  • Currently enrolled in a Bachelor’s degree program.
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ills required.
  • Access to reliable transportation and valid driver’s license.
  • A willingness and ability to travel.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office required.
